👑 The Light of Empires: Phoenician Breakthroughs and Roman Radiance
The true technological leap took place on the eastern shores of the Mediterranean. In the 1st century BCE, Phoenician craftsmen—or, according to some accounts, Syrian artisans working at the crossroads of civilizations—invented the iron blowpipe for glassblowing. This innovation was nothing short of miraculous: the craftsman would gather molten glass on one end of the pipe and blow into it as if inflating a balloon, harnessing the plasticity of the material. With nothing more than breath and a turn of the wrist, vessels of countless forms could be shaped.

The Roman Empire embraced this invention with fervor, elevating the craft to its pinnacle—both in utility and artistry. They not only established mass production but also developed sophisticated techniques such as Murano mosaic glass and millefiori. Glass thus descended from the realm of the divine, evolving from a costly luxury into everyday storage jars, drinking vessels, and window panes accessible to ordinary citizens. The first true “glass factories” emerged. Pliny the Elder wrote in his Natural History: “Glass has become so common that even the humblest household can enjoy the blessing of light.”

🏰 Stained Glass Sanctity: Medieval Vessels of Faith
The Western Roman Empire fell, yet the flame of glassmaking did not die—it found new refuge within the walls of monasteries. In medieval Europe, the craft of glass served almost exclusively the Christian church. Artisans added metallic oxides to molten glass, creating hues as fervent as rubies and as deep as emeralds.

In France’s Chartres Cathedral and England’s Canterbury Cathedral, vast stained-glass windows replaced heavy stone walls. As sunlight streamed through, sacred narratives were cast in light and shadow upon the faithful. Though the production of glass vessels declined during this era, glass itself—as a “vessel of light”—underwent a transformation from everyday object to spiritual symbol. Beneath the spires of Gothic architecture, it composed a hymn of stone and light.

🌍 A Technological Revolution: From Venetian Crystal to the Light of Everyday Life
The true wave of democratization began during the Renaissance in Venice. In 1291, to reduce the risk of fire, all glass workshops were relocated to the island of Murano—a move that unexpectedly gave rise to the legend of “Glass Island.” Murano’s craftsmen refined their recipes and created cristallo—a clear, crystalline glass that rivaled natural quartz. Exquisite goblets made from this material captivated the courts of Europe. Yet, the techniques were fiercely guarded; revealing them could carry the penalty of death.

The democratization of the technology had to await the Industrial Revolution in the 19th century. In 1887, British inventor Ashley developed a semi-automatic bottle-blowing machine; in the early 20th century, American engineer Michael Owens’s fully automatic bottle-making machine revolutionized the industry. In 1903, the Belgian Émile Fourcault invented a mechanical sheet-drawing process, making flat glass cheaply and abundantly available. At last, glass moved from palaces and cathedrals into the cabinets and onto the tables of households around the world.
